Anti-inflammatory recipes are based on foods that are high in natural antioxidants and polyphenols—protective compounds found in plants. These elements fight inflammation and reduce the risk of illness. If you want to check the main ingredients, you can find a handy printable in my article “18 best anti-inflammatory foods”.

Basically, these recipes include healthy and delicious products like avocado, tomato, leafy greens, mushrooms, seeds and other amazing ingredients that fight inflammation. Turmeric & Lentil Anti-Inflammatory Soup

Anti-Inflammatory Recipes. 8 Yummy Anti-inflammatory Meals (1)

Turmeric is one of the first things you should start consuming if you have inflammation. It has antioxidant and anti-bacterial properties. Some people even take turmeric supplements as they can be very effective. But in this anti-inflammatory recipe, you’ll be using curcumin powder.

Ginger, red pepper, tomato and coconut oil are also very beneficial for you. So this warming soup is a great addition to your everyday meals. It’s especially awesome during cold winter days.

Vegetable Pizza

Anti-Inflammatory Recipes. 8 Yummy Anti-inflammatory Meals (4)

When you hear the word “pizza”, you probably don’t think about anything healthy. But this anti-inflammatory recipe is a totally different story! Regular pizza is not good for you, because both wheat flour and cheese cause inflammation. In this case, you have a vegan pizza with a bean flour – absolutely healthy and nourishing!

If you can’t find a bean flour, choose chickpea or lentil flour. They work extremely well. You can be also very creative with vegetables you put on top – any natural ingredients will suit. The best options though are tomatoes, bell peppers, mushrooms, greens and olive oil.

Strawberry spirulina smoothie

Anti-Inflammatory Recipes. 8 Yummy Anti-inflammatory Meals (6)

I personally love a good old green smoothie. To me, it’s one of the easiest ways to consume things that I normally can’t eat in such amount – like leafy greens, berries or spirulina.

Spirulina is very powerful, but the taste is too weird. That’s why smoothie is the best way to consume it because you can always add other ingredients that will mask the taste of spirulina. In this anti-inflammatory recipe, you are going to use banana, strawberries and other yum foods to make a trick.

If you try spirulina for the first time, I would recommend starting with a really small amount – like ½ teaspoon. When you get used to the taste, you can add more of this amazing superfood.

Are eggs inflammatory? ›

According to a 2020 review, eggs contain substances such as trimethylamine-N-oxide, omega-6 fatty acids, and arachidonic acid, which can promote inflammation. However, a 2019 study on adults found no connection between egg consumption and inflammatory biomarkers in the blood.
